static int ad9467_spi_read(struct spi_device *spi, unsigned int reg)
{
unsigned char tbuf[2], rbuf[1];
int ret;
tbuf[0] = 0x80 | (reg >> 8);
tbuf[1] = reg & 0xFF;
ret = spi_write_then_read(spi,
tbuf, ARRAY_SIZE(tbuf),
rbuf, ARRAY_SIZE(rbuf));
if (ret < 0)
return ret;
return rbuf[0];
}
static int ad9467_spi_write(struct spi_device *spi, unsigned int reg,
unsigned int val)
{
unsigned char buf[3];
buf[0] = reg >> 8;
buf[1] = reg & 0xFF;
buf[2] = val;
return spi_write(spi, buf, ARRAY_SIZE(buf));
}
static int ad9467_reg_access(struct iio_dev *indio_dev, unsigned int reg,
unsigned int writeval, unsigned int *readval)
{
struct ad9467_state *st = iio_priv(indio_dev);
struct spi_device *spi = st->spi;
int ret;
if (!readval) {
guard(mutex)(&st->lock);
ret = ad9467_spi_write(spi, reg, writeval);
if (ret)
return ret;
return ad9467_spi_write(sp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TRANSFER,
AN877_ADC_TRANSFER_SYNC);
}
ret = ad9467_spi_read(spi, reg);
if (ret < 0)
return ret;
*readval = ret;
return 0;
}

static int ad9647_calibrate_prepare(const struct ad9467_state *st)
{
struct iio_backend_data_fmt data = {
.enable = false,
};
unsigned int c;
int ret;
ret = 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TEST_IO,
AN877_ADC_TESTMODE_PN9_SEQ);
if (ret)
return ret;
ret = 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TRANSFER,
AN877_ADC_TRANSFER_SYNC);
if (ret)
return ret;
ret = ad9467_outputmode_set(st->spi, st->info->default_output_mode);
if (ret)
return ret;
for (c = 0; c < st->info->num_channels; c++) {
ret = iio_backend_data_format_set(st->back, c, &data);
if (ret)
return ret;
}
ret = iio_backend_test_pattern_set(st->back, 0,
IIO_BACKEND_ADI_PRBS_9A);
if (ret)
return ret;
return iio_backend_chan_enable(st->back, 0);
}
static int ad9647_calibrate_polarity_set(const struct ad9467_state *st,
bool invert)
{
enum iio_backend_sample_trigger trigger;
if (st->info->has_dco) {
unsigned int phase = AN877_ADC_OUTPUT_EVEN_ODD_MODE_EN;
if (invert)
phase |= AN877_ADC_INVERT_DCO_CLK;
return 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_OUTPUT_PHASE,
phase);
}
if (invert)
trigger = IIO_BACKEND_SAMPLE_TRIGGER_EDGE_FALLING;
else
trigger = IIO_BACKEND_SAMPLE_TRIGGER_EDGE_RISING;
return iio_backend_data_sample_trigger(st->back, trigger);
}
/*
* The idea is pretty simple. Find the max number of successful points in a row
* and get the one in the middle.
*/
static unsigned int ad9467_find_optimal_point(const unsigned long *calib_map,
unsigned int start,
unsigned int nbits,
unsigned int *val)
{
unsigned int bit = start, end, start_cnt, cnt = 0;
for_each_clear_bitrange_from(bit, end, calib_map, nbits + start) {
if (end - bit > cnt) {
cnt = end - bit;
start_cnt = bit;
}
}
if (cnt)
*val = start_cnt + cnt / 2;
return cnt;
}
static int ad9467_calibrate_apply(const struct ad9467_state *st,
unsigned int val)
{
unsigned int lane;
int ret;
if (st->info->has_dco) {
ret = 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_OUTPUT_DELAY,
val);
if (ret)
return ret;
return 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TRANSFER,
AN877_ADC_TRANSFER_SYNC);
}
for (lane = 0; lane < st->info->num_lanes; lane++) {
ret = iio_backend_iodelay_set(st->back, lane, val);
if (ret)
return ret;
}
return 0;
}
static int ad9647_calibrate_stop(const struct ad9467_state *st)
{
struct iio_backend_data_fmt data = {
.sign_extend = true,
.enable = true,
};
unsigned int c, mode;
int ret;
ret = iio_backend_chan_disable(st->back, 0);
if (ret)
return ret;
ret = iio_backend_test_pattern_set(st->back, 0,
IIO_BACKEND_NO_TEST_PATTERN);
if (ret)
return ret;
for (c = 0; c < st->info->num_channels; c++) {
ret = iio_backend_data_format_set(st->back, c, &data);
if (ret)
return ret;
}
mode = st->info->default_output_mode | AN877_ADC_OUTPUT_MODE_TWOS_COMPLEMENT;
ret = ad9467_outputmode_set(st->spi, mode);
if (ret)
return ret;
ret = 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TEST_IO,
AN877_ADC_TESTMODE_OFF);
if (ret)
return ret;
return ad9467_spi_write(st->spi, AN877_ADC_REG_TRANSFER,
AN877_ADC_TRANSFER_SYNC);
}
static int ad9467_calibrate(struct ad9467_state *st)
{
unsigned int point, val, inv_val, cnt, inv_cnt = 0;
/*
* Half of the bitmap is for the inverted signal. The number of test
* points is the same though...
*/
unsigned int test_points = AD9647_MAX_TEST_POINTS;
unsigned long sample_rate = clk_get_rate(st->clk);
struct device *dev = &st->spi->dev;
bool invert = false, stat;
int ret;
/* all points invalid */
bitmap_fill(st->calib_map, BITS_PER_TYPE(st->calib_map));
ret = ad9647_calibrate_prepare(st);
if (ret)
return ret;
retune:
ret = ad9647_calibrate_polarity_set(st, invert);
if (ret)
return ret;
for (point = 0; point < test_points; point++) {
ret = ad9467_calibrate_apply(st, point);
if (ret)
return ret;
ret = iio_backend_chan_status(st->back, 0, &stat);
if (ret)
return ret;
__assign_bit(point + invert * test_points, st->calib_map, stat);
}
if (!invert) {
cnt = ad9467_find_optimal_point(st->calib_map, 0, test_points,
&val);
/*
* We're happy if we find, at least, three good test points in
* a row.
*/
if (cnt < 3) {
invert = true;
goto retune;
}
} else {
inv_cnt = ad9467_find_optimal_point(st->calib_map, test_points,
test_points, &inv_val);
if (!inv_cnt && !cnt)
return -EIO;
}
if (inv_cnt < cnt) {
ret = ad9647_calibrate_polarity_set(st, false);
if (ret)
return ret;
} else {
/*
* polarity inverted is the last test to run. Hence, there's no
* need to re-do any configuration. We just need to "normalize"
* the selected value.
*/
val = inv_val - test_points;
}
if (st->info->has_dco)
dev_dbg(dev, "%sDCO 0x%X CLK %lu Hz\n", inv_cnt >= cnt ? "INVERT " : "",
val, sample_rate);
else
dev_dbg(dev, "%sIDELAY 0x%x\n", inv_cnt >= cnt ? "INVERT " : "",
val);
ret = ad9467_calibrate_apply(st, val);
if (ret)
return ret;
/* finally apply the optimal value */
return ad9647_calibrate_stop(st);
}
